Transaction 72044b32a27e003d36cf6141b1ba62ab94f66614546c44f35284d81c498ad370

1 Input
3 Outputs
  • 72044b32a27e003d36cf6141b1ba62ab94f66614546c44f35284d81c498ad370:0
  • value  21335584
    address  3QMAVi72YWCpYUV2oMrPzSmyVScmqSWHAk
  • 72044b32a27e003d36cf6141b1ba62ab94f66614546c44f35284d81c498ad370:1
  • value  329668
    address  3ANyutJ5rDzBcMPw8fP8dbpJvjBLrprcHc
  • 72044b32a27e003d36cf6141b1ba62ab94f66614546c44f35284d81c498ad370:2
  • value  329668
    address  1LZEmDhxibxrure5utFitjJTpcnuJG1G4x